Is Not Prepared Sqlstate Hy007 Error 0 The Step Failed
Recent PostsRecent Posts Popular TopicsPopular Topics Home Search Members Calendar Who's On Home » SQL Server 7,2000 » Replication » Error in stored procedure... Error in stored procedure sp_expired_subscription_cleanup Rate Topic Display Mode Topic Options Author Message Del PieroDel Piero Posted Sunday, December 4, 2005 8:11 PM SSC Journeyman Group: General Forum Members Last Login: Tuesday, May 19, 2009 9:14 AM Points: 99, Visits: 6 I got an error in a job from Replication Monitor -> Miscellaneous Agent. The job name is called "Expired subscription clean up". I think this is a built-in job and we started to enable a schedule for this job 4 days ago, and let it run once every day, but it has been failing all the time. The T-SQL for this job is: EXEC dbo.sp_expired_subscription_cleanup (run in a user database)And the error I got is: Executed as user: CORP\sqlmon Could not find stored procedure ''. [SQLSTATE 42000] (Error 2812) Associated statement is not prepared [SQLSTATE HY007] (Error 0). The step failed.sqlmon is the user account used to startup SQL Server Agent Service and MSSQL service. I tried to change the owner of the job from CORP\sqlmon to sa, but the error was the same. The procedure does exist in the master database. When I tried to run the T-SQL statement from Query Analyzer, no matter from master database or a user database, the error was the same. There is actually no publication nor subscription in this database, but we need to know why this job failed. There is another server with almost the same setting, and we enable a schedule for the same job, and there is no problem with that job. How come?Thanks a lot,delpiero Post #241827 Steve AngusSteve Angus Posted Wednesday, December 7, 2005 5:36 AM Forum Newbie Group: General Forum Members Last Login: Wednesday, July 11, 2007 1:43 AM Points: 3, Visits: 1 As you've got no publications or subscriptions to worry about I'd be tempted to disable replication and configure it again. Post #242494 « Prev Topic | Next Topic » Permissions You cannot post new topics. You cannot post topic replies. You cannot post new polls. You cannot post replies to polls. You cannot edit your own topics. You cannot delete your own topic
Advantage Transact Advantage Services Enhancement Plans Product Training Customization Consulting PCI Compliance Support Technical Support Troubleshooting Schedule Demo Webinar Schedule Product Training Partners Partner Resources Login Schedule Demo Webinar Schedule SCHEDULE A DEMO Frequently Asked Questions Get specific answers to common questions you might have about our solutions. Enter your question below to learn more. Back to FAQ's Search: Issue: The Nodus End of Day job in the SQL Server Agent gives one of the following errors: Violation of PRIMARY KEY constraint 'PKMS273515'. http://www.sqlservercentral.com/Forums/Topic241827-7-1.aspx Cannot insert duplicate key in object 'MS273515'. SQLSTATE 23000] (Error 2627) The statement has been terminated. [SQLSTATE 01000] (Error 3621) Associated statement is not prepared [SQLSTATE HY007] (Error 0).The step failed. Cause: The End of Day process is trying to insert a record that violates the primary key of the MS273515 table. Resolution: 1. Run the following script http://www.nodus.com/KBA-01532-L7Z7T6.html against the company database SELECT * FROM MS273512 WHERE MSO_InstanceGUID in (SELECT MSO_InstanceGUID FROM MS273505) 2. If any results are returned, run the following query to avoid any primary key errors in the MS273512 table when the process is ran UPDATE MS273512 SET MSO_InstanceGUID = NEWID(), MSO_COMMENT4 = RTRIM(MSO_COMMENT4) + ' Duplicate' wHERE MSO_InstanceGUID IN (SELECT MSO_InstanceGUID FROM MS273505) 3.Log into Great Plains as the sa user 4.Go to 'Transactions -> Credit Card Advantage -> Setup' to open the 'Credit Card Advantage Setup' window. 5. Using the magnifying glass button next to the 'Setup ID' field, choose the Setup ID related to the job that is failing. 6. Change theAuto-Settlement time by 2 minutes. Make sure you do not cross midnight when changing the time. (Example: Do not go from 23:59:00 to 00:01:00). 7. Save the changes and the process should run correctly the next day. Similar KB Article link:http://www.nodus.com/KBA-02152-Z1Z7T2.html
For further assistance, submit a Support Request or call us at (909) 482-4701 Schedule Private Demo View Online Flash Demos Contact Usfor Help Receive Real-Time Help Create a Freelance Project Hire for a Full Time Job Ways to Get Help Ask a Question Ask for Help Receive Real-Time Help Create a Freelance Project Hire for a Full Time Job Ways to https://www.experts-exchange.com/questions/21619569/Cannot-resolve-collation-conflict-for-equal-to-operation-SQLSTATE-42000-Error-446-standby-SQLSTATE-01000-Error-0-Associated-statement-is-not-prepared-SQLSTATE-HY007-Error-0.html Get Help Expand Search Submit Close Search Login Join Today Products BackProducts Gigs http://www.nodustechnologies.com/KBA-02152-Z1Z7T2.html Live Careers Vendor Services Groups Website Testing Store Headlines Experts Exchange > Questions > Cannot resolve collation conflict for equal to operation. [SQLSTATE 42000] (Error 446) standby [SQLSTATE 01000] (Error 0) Associated statement is not prepared [SQLSTATE HY007] (Error 0). Want to Advertise Here? Solved Cannot resolve collation conflict for equal to operation. [SQLSTATE 42000] (Error is not 446) standby [SQLSTATE 01000] (Error 0) Associated statement is not prepared [SQLSTATE HY007] (Error 0). Posted on 2005-11-04 MS SQL Server 1 Verified Solution 2 Comments 3,836 Views Last Modified: 2008-01-09 Hi Experts I got this error when i try to run a job ( This Job restore databases from dump folder ) code : declare @err int exec @err= sp__restorestandby 'd:\dba\log\mssql_monitor.log','d:\dba\log\RESTORE.log','PROD','standby' if @err <> 0 begin declare @error varchar(500) is not prepared set @error = 'MSQL_ERR_RESTOREDB_PROD: '+ ':Server=' + @@servername+ ':Status= Job Failed :Date =' + convert(varchar(25),getdate(),109)+':Err =' +convert(varchar(10),@err ) exec master..sp__appendtofile 'D:\DBA\LOG\mssql_monitor.log', @error end error : Cannot resolve collation conflict for equal to operation. [SQLSTATE 42000] (Error 446) standby [SQLSTATE 01000] (Error 0) Associated statement is not prepared [SQLSTATE HY007] (Error 0). The step failed. Please help me out to fix this error 0 Question by:coolnit74 Facebook Twitter LinkedIn Google LVL 13 Best Solution byispaleny I see nothing suspect in code. The problem must be in tables used by sp__restorestandby or master..sp__appendtofile. Go to Solution 2 Comments LVL 13 Overall: Level 13 MS SQL Server 12 Message Expert Comment by:ispaleny2005-11-04 It is conflict on SQL Server Code Pages - collation. Most common solution is COLATE statement. 0 LVL 13 Overall: Level 13 MS SQL Server 12 Message Accepted Solution by:ispaleny2005-11-04 I see nothing suspect in code. The problem must be in tables used by sp__restorestandby or master..sp__appendtofile. 0 Write Comment First Name Please enter a first name Last Name Please enter a last name Email We will never share this with anyone. Comment Submit Your Comment By clicking you are agreeing to Experts Exchange's Terms of Use. Featured Post How your wiki can always stay up-to-
Advantage Services Enhancement Plans Product Training Customization Consulting PCI Compliance Support Technical Support Troubleshooting Schedule Demo Webinar Schedule Product Training Partners Partner Resources Login Schedule Demo Webinar Schedule SCHEDULE A DEMO Frequently Asked Questions Get specific answers to common questions you might have about our solutions. Enter your question below to learn more. Back to FAQ's Search: Issue: The Nodus End of Day job in the SQL Server Agent gives the following error "Violation of PRIMARY KEY constraint 'PKMS273512'. Cannot insert duplicate key in object 'MS273512'. SQLSTATE 23000] (Error 2627) The statement has been terminated. [SQLSTATE 01000] (Error 3621). Associated statement is not prepared [SQLSTATE HY007] (Error 0).The step failed." Cause: The Nodus End of Day SQL job in Microsoft SQL Management Studio is failing when inserting a record that violated the primary key of the MS273512 table Resolution: Note: This resolution requires access to database server (SQL Management Studio) 1. Run the following script against the company database SELECT*FROMMS273512 WHEREMSO_InstanceGUIDin (SELECTMSO_InstanceGUIDFROMMS273505) 2. If any results are returned, run the following query to avoid any primary key errors in the MS273512 table when the process is ran UPDATEMS273512 SETMSO_InstanceGUID=NEWID(),MSO_COMMENT4=RTRIM(MSO_COMMENT4)+' Duplicate' whereMSO_InstanceGUIDIN (SELECTMSO_InstanceGUIDFROMMS273505) 3. Wait for the job to run in the night and check the next day to confirm it runs properly. **If thejob is required to be run immediately,you can run the job manually from SQL Management studio by right clicking the job and choosing 'Start Job at Step...' Similar KB Article Link: http://www.nodus.com/KBA-01532-L7Z7T6.html
For further assistance, submit a Support Request or call us at (909) 482-4701 Schedule Private Demo View Online Flash Demos Contact Us